In this engaging anthology, readers are transported back in time - and often place - to witness rare horticultural glimpses. We find George Orwell, half-naked, digging his newly acquired rock-filled, 'dry as a bone' garden on the Isle of Jura on 25 May 1946. On 25 September 1845, Emily Dickinson picks the last flowers of summer before 'Jack Frost' gets them. In New Mexico, Georgia O'Keeffe reveals to her New York-based lover Alfred Stieglitz that she has just discovered the joy of gardening.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eKey figures - from Samuel Pepys to Charles Darwin and Sigmund Freud, Queen Victoria to Virginia Woolf and Germaine Greer - feature alongside much-loved gardeners, such as Gertrude Jekyll, Margery Fish and Claude Monet, as well as lesser-known but no-less inspiring garden writers, including Eleanor Vere Boyle and Celia Thaxter, whose writing will be a revelation to many.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eWhether tinged with emotion or filled with character and humour, strikingly evocative or thought-provoking, these daily thoughts remind us that gardeners are all connected by a timeless invisible green thread. The text, by gardening writer Claire Masset, follows a year in the life of the royal garden, and is full of insights and practical tips from the Head Gardener, Mark Lane.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eEnlivened by royal anecdote, the book reveals the skills of the gardeners who have tended these London acres over the centuries and the tastes and keen horticultural interests of successive monarchs, such as James I, whose campaign to introduce silk production to Britain was the inspiration for Buckingham Palace's National Collection of Mulberries.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\n\u003cp\u003eToday this hidden oasis in the centre of London is home to an increasingly diverse array of flora and fauna, including the royal beehives located on an island in the garden's 3.5-acre lake, and is a source of ideas and inspiration for every gardener, equally applicable to a homely plot as to the garden of a royal palace.\u003c\/p\u003e\n\u003c\/div\u003e","brand":"Thames and Hudson (Australia) Pty Ltd","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":47595881890028,"sku":"9781909741690","price":41.99,"currency_code":"NZD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0705\/7784\/8556\/files\/62f4c0d85efb52bcc26d12673d6cf883.jpg?v=1777933252"}],"url":"https:\/\/bookhero.co.nz\/collections\/claire-masset-1.oembed","provider":"Book Hero","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
